ICM Controls ICM203F Timer
The ICM203F Delay-On-Break Timer is a specialized anti-short cycle relay designed to protect air conditioning, refrigeration, and heat pump compressors from premature failure caused by rapid cycling. This 18-240 VAC universal voltage timer features a knob-adjustable delay ranging from 0.03 to 10 minutes (1.8 to 600 seconds), providing precise control over compressor lockout intervals. As a 2-wire time delay relay, the ICM203F installs in series with the control circuit, maintaining a 1.5-amp continuous current rating and a substantial 15-amp in-rush capacity for standard contactor coils.
This unit serves as the direct ICM200F replacement and is functionally identical to the ICM203FB. Upon power application, the load is energized immediately. When the thermostat opens or a power loss occurs, the ICM203F initiates the delay period, preventing the compressor from restarting until the set time has elapsed. For technicians performing retrofits, this timer effectively mitigates issues caused by thermostat "hunting" or brief power interruptions, ensuring system pressures equalize before the next start cycle.
Key Benefits:
- Universal Voltage Compatibility: Operates across a wide 18-240 VAC range, suitable for both low-voltage control circuits and line-voltage applications.
- Enhanced System Protection: Integrated compressor lockout logic prevents short cycling, extending the operational life of expensive system components.
- Simplified Installation: Features a standard 2-wire hookup with 6-inch lead wires for fast integration into existing control cabinets.
- Adjustable Timing Range: The 0.03-10 minute potentiometer allows for specific configuration based on manufacturer specifications or system requirements.
- High Amperage Rating: Supports up to 1.5 amps, accommodating larger contactors without the need for additional switching relays.
Common Questions:
How do I wire the ICM203F for 120/240V versus 24V applications?
For standard 24 VAC control circuits, use the unit as packaged. For 120/240 VAC line voltage applications, the internal jumper wire must be cut according to the technical schematic to ensure proper timing accuracy and component longevity.
Can this timer be used with anticipator-type thermostats?
Yes, the ICM203F is engineered to function correctly with anticipator-style thermostats, providing reliable interruption protection even in systems with low-level trickle currents.
What is the difference between this and the ICM200F?
The ICM203F is the designated successor to the ICM200F. It offers improved technical tolerances and broader timing adjustment while maintaining the same physical footprint and electrical ratings.
